Geologic Unit: Jackson Bluff

Usage:

Jackson Bluff Formation (FL*)
Jackson Bluff Formation of Alum Bluff Group (FL)


Geologic age:

late Tertiary (late Pliocene)**


Type section, locality, area and/or origin of name:

Type section: Jackson Bluff on Ochlockonee River in drainage ditch and face of road-metal borrow pit, Leon Co., northwestern FL (Puri and Vernon, 1964).


AAPG geologic province:

Florida platform*
